🦐🍝 Creamy Shrimp & Parmesan Ravioli
A Luscious, Comforting Italian-Inspired Pasta Dish
Few dishes offer the luxurious comfort of silky cheese-filled ravioli tossed in a velvety Parmesan cream sauce and crowned with tender, juicy shrimp. This meal blends the heartiness of traditional Italian pasta with the richness of modern coastal cuisine — perfect for weeknights, celebrations, or romantic dinners.
📜 A Brief History & Formation of the Dish
Origins of Ravioli
Ravioli has deep Italian roots dating back to the 14th century. Early versions consisted of simple cheese or herb fillings wrapped in thin sheets of dough. Over centuries, regions across Italy developed their own styles — from Liguria’s herb-stuffed ravioli to Rome’s ricotta-packed versions.
Seafood Meets Pasta
While classic ravioli rarely contained seafood, coastal Italian towns began pairing shrimp with pasta sauces, especially cream-based or buttery varieties. Modern fusion cuisine embraced this pairing, giving birth to dishes like shrimp Alfredo, shrimp scampi ravioli, and today’s beloved creamy shrimp ravioli.

📝 Ingredients
⭐ For the Ravioli & Shrimp
- 1 lb (1 package) cheese ravioli (fresh or frozen)
- 1 lb shrimp, peeled & deveined
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 1 tbsp butter
- 1 tsp paprika
- ½ tsp garlic powder
- Salt & pepper, to taste
- Juice of ½ lemon (optional)
⭐ For the Parmesan Cream Sauce
- 2 tbsp butter
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 cup heavy cream
- 1 cup freshly grated Parmesan cheese
- ½ cup pasta water (reserved from ravioli)
- ¼ tsp red pepper flakes (optional)
- ¼ tsp Italian seasoning
- Fresh parsley, chopped
- Salt & pepper, to taste
🍳 Instructions & Methods
Step 1 — Cook the Ravioli
- Bring a large pot of salted water to a boil.
- Add ravioli and cook according to package instructions (fresh: 3–4 min; frozen: 4–6 min).
- Reserve ½ cup pasta water.
- Drain gently and keep warm.
Step 2 — Sauté the Shrimp
- Pat the shrimp dry.
- Season with paprika, salt, pepper, and garlic powder.
- Heat olive oil and 1 tbsp butter in a skillet over medium-high heat.
- Add shrimp and cook 2–3 minutes per side, until pink and golden.
- Optional: Squeeze a bit of lemon over them.
- Remove shrimp and set aside.
Step 3 — Make the Creamy Parmesan Sauce
- In the same skillet, melt 2 tbsp butter.
- Add minced garlic and sauté until fragrant (about 1 minute).
- Pour in heavy cream and stir.
- Add Parmesan cheese and let melt into a smooth sauce.
- Add Italian seasoning, red pepper flakes, salt, and pepper.
- Stir in pasta water gradually to create a silky consistency.
- Simmer 3–5 minutes until thickened.
Step 4 — Combine Everything
- Add cooked ravioli to the sauce.
- Gently toss to coat.
- Add shrimp back to the pan.
- Sprinkle with fresh parsley and extra Parmesan.
Serve hot!
❤️ For Lovers — A Romantic Serving Touch
This dish is perfect for couples or special evenings. Here are ways to elevate the meal:
💞 Romantic Presentation
- Plate the ravioli in a circular nest
- Place shrimp delicately on top
- Add a light drizzle of cream
- Garnish with basil, rose-shaped Parmesan shavings, or edible flowers
🍷 Wine Pairings
- Pinot Grigio
- Sauvignon Blanc
- A soft Rosé
- Light Prosecco for sparkle
🎶 Ambiance
Play soft Italian jazz, light candles, and serve with warm garlic bread.
